Welcome to the Traditional Latin Mass, and to the unchanged Catholic Faith.

The priests and parishioners of Queen of All Saints Chapel reject the changes of Vatican II. They want to preserve the Roman Catholic Faith by maintaining everything which was taught and done by the Church prior to Vatican II. In order to receive the sacraments here, it is therefore necessary that you attend exclusively the traditional Latin Mass, and avoid the New Mass, the reformed sacraments, as well as any Masses which are offered in union with the Vatican II hierarchy.

Dress Code

For men: Jacket and tie on Sundays and holydays of obligation. No earrings. No shorts. For ladies: A dress or skirt is required; no pants or shorts. The skirt must at least cover the knee, and should not be tight or otherwise revealing in any way. Immodest slits are forbidden. Clothing should be loose and not form-fitting. A head covering is also required. See-through blouses are forbidden, as well as clothing which is low-cut either in front or in back. For everyone: No tennis shoes, open-toed shoes, sandals, clogs, strappy sandals, denim clothing, even on weekdays. No piercings. Clothing with writing on it (e.g., sweatshirts or jackets) is also forbidden. The standards of Catholic modesty must be observed. Anyone in tight, provocative, or otherwise revealing attire will not be permitted to enter the church.
